#BA53BE Hex Color Code

#BA53BE

The Hexadecimal Color #BA53BE is a contrast shade of Medium Orchid. #BA53BE RGB value is rgb(186, 83, 190). RGB Color Model of #BA53BE consists of 72% red, 32% green and 74% blue. HSL color Mode of #BA53BE has 298°(degrees) Hue, 45% Saturation and 54% Lightness. #BA53BE color has an wavelength of 432.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#BA53BE is #CC66C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#BA53BE is #B5B. The Closest Color to #BA53BE is #BA55D3. Official Name of #BA53BE Hex Code is Wisteria.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#BA53BE is 2 Cyan 56 Magenta 0 Yellow 25 Black and #BA53BE CMY is 2, 56,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#BA53BE is hsl(298,45,54,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(298, 56, 75).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#BA53BE is 32.64, 20.35, 50.91.
Hex8 Value of #BA53BE is #BA53BEFF. Decimal Value of #BA53BE is 12211134 and Octal Value of #BA53BE is 56451676. Binary Value of #BA53BE is 10111010, 1010011, 10111110 and Android of #BA53BE is 4290401214 / 0xffba53be.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#BA53BE is 0.314, 0.196, 0.196 and YIQ Color Space of #BA53BE is 125.995, 26.9986, 55.0829.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#BA53BE is 24.39, 11.89, 50.44.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#BA53BE is 52.23, 56.04, -37.59.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#BA53BE is 52.23, 46.36, -64.54.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#BA53BE is 52.23, 67.48, 326.15. Hunter Lab variable of #BA53BE is 45.11, 50.21, -35.33.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#BA53BE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
